ISLAMABAD: At least seven people were killed and one injured whenterrorists attacked the office of the Howaid Peace Committee in Bannudistrict of Khyber Pakhtunkhwa on Friday, police and local officialsconfirmed.
The assailants targeted the peace committee office located in Howaid areaof Bannu late Thursday night, opening indiscriminate fire that led toimmediate casualties among committee members and guards present at the site.
Security forces quickly reached the spot and cordoned off the entire area.A heavy contingent of police remains deployed as the situation continues tobe tense in and around Howaid.
The bodies of the deceased and the injured person were shifted to DistrictHeadquarters Hospital Bannu where medico-legal formalities are underway.Hospital sources said one victim is in critical condition.
Police have registered a case and launched a full investigation. Initialreports suggest the attackers managed to flee under the cover of darkness,prompting a search operation in surrounding areas.
The attack comes amid heightened security operations against militantgroups in Khyber Pakhtunkhwa. Earlier this week, security forces eliminatedtwenty-three Khawarij militants, including key commander Sajjad alias AbuZar, in separate intelligence-based operations across the province.
No group has so far claimed responsibility for the Bannu assault, butauthorities suspect involvement of outlawed militant networks active in theregion.
